As nouns, herb is a hypernym of Ballota nigra; that is, herb is a word with a broader meaning than Ballota nigra:
  • Ballota nigra: ill-smelling European herb with rugose leaves and whorls of dark purple flowers
  • herb: a plant lacking a permanent woody stem; many are flowering garden plants or potherbs; some having medicinal properties; some are pests
Other hypernyms of Ballota nigra include herbaceous plant.
